| Background: | This gene encodes a member of a subfamily of Rho GTPase activating proteins that contain a steroidogenic acute regulatory protein related lipid transfer domain. The encoded protein localizes to focal adhesions and may be involved in regulating cell morphology. This protein may also function as a tumor suppressor. |

| UniProt Protein Function: | STARD8: Accelerates GTPase activity of RHOA and CDC42, but not RAC1. Stimulates the hydrolysis of phosphatidylinositol 4,5- bisphosphate by PLCD1. 2 isoforms of the human protein are produced by alternative splicing. |
| UniProt Protein Details: | Protein type:GAPs, Rac/Rho; GAPs Chromosomal Location of Human Ortholog: Xq13.1 Cellular Component: cytosol Molecular Function:GTPase activator activity Biological Process: regulation of small GTPase mediated signal transduction |
